SQLite + date/time
The first thing we explored am SQLite’s help for date and time values, and even it will help these people. As you’re utilizing Room, it regulates which SQL info kinds their classroom prices map to. As an instance String will chart to TEXT , Int to INTEGER , an such like. Just how will we determine area to plan the item day + moments standards? Nicely the easy response is that many of us don’t will need to.
SQLite is a slackly typewritten database technique and sites all standards as one of: NOTHING , INTEGER , TEXT , PROPER or BLOB . You’ll recognize that there is absolutely no specific date or time period form as you may find some other data devices. As an alternative they offers the soon after documentation to be able to keep date/time ideals:
SQLite has no a storage school put aside for storing dates and/or hours. Rather, the integral time and date functionality of SQLite are capable of saving dates and period as WORDS, PROPER, or INTEGER ideals
It’s these date and time performance that could let us put high-fidelity date-time worth with minimal/no consistency loss, especially utilising the ARTICLE kinds since that help ISO 8601strings.
Therefore we simply really need to help save our beliefs as specially arranged copy which contains most of the details we must have. It is possible to then make use of the mentioned SQLite functions to convert our very own articles to a date/time in SQL if needed. One and only thing we should instead perform are check our very own laws is using the correct format.
Returning to the application
So we know SQLite supports that which we want, but we should decide how we’re planning to stand for this throughout our software.
I’m using ThreeTen-BP with my application, which is certainly a backport from the JDK 8 time and date archive (JSR-310) but deals with JDK 6+. This archive supporting timezones, thus we’re gonna use among the lessons to represent big date + times from inside the software: OffsetDateTime. This type are an immutable description of both a period of time and big date within a certain counterbalance from UTC/GMT.
As soon as you consider undoubtedly my favorite businesses, we now incorporate OffsetDateTime as opposed to time:
That’s the businesses updated, now we will have to update our very own TypeConverters so that space comprehends a way to persist/restore the OffsetDateTime standards:
Versus our past mapping of time to/from Long , we’re right now mapping OffsetDateTime to/from sequence .
The strategy are pretty simple to consider: one formats a OffsetDateTime to a chain, and the different parses a line into an OffsetDateTime. One of the keys puzzle is being sure that we all use the correct String style. Thankfully ThreeTen-BP provides a compatible one for all of us as DateTimeFormatter.**ISO_OFFSET_DATE_TIME** .
You do not be employing this selection though therefore allows you should consider an instance formatted string: 2013-10-07T17:23:19.540-04:00 . Ideally you can view what time this signifies: 7th April 2013, 17:23:19.540 UTC-4. If you format/parse to a string that way, SQLite should be able to understand it.

Arranging the space out
The one thing we’ve gotn’t nevertheless remedied happens to be querying on meeting columns in SQL. The earlier Date/Long mapping experienced an implicit benefit in this figures are really effective to classify and question. Moving to a line significantly cracks that though, besthookupwebsites.net/shagle-review/ very let’s fix-it.
Say we before got a search which give back all users ordered by the company’s connect day. You would probably have obtained something such as this:
Since joined_date am lots ( extended , don’t forget), SQLite should do an easy multitude contrast and give back the outcome. Any time you run the exact same problem utilizing the brand-new words implementation, you’ll almost certainly notice that the final results looks the same, but are they?
Perfectly the answer is certainly, more often than not. Aided by the copy application, SQLite is performing an articles type instead amount sort, which for almost all problems is proper. Let us consider some model data:
Straightforward left-to-right String form works here, since the components of the sequence are in descending arrange (year, subsequently week, then morning, and the like). The difficulties comes with the final component of the sequence, the timezone balance out. Allows modify the information a little bit and see what are the results:
You can find about the timezone for its 3rd line has changed from UTC to UTC-2. This brings about their joined moment in fact becoming 09:01:12 in UTC, thus it should often be arranged as being the 2nd strip. The came back list consisted of similar order as before though. The reason is we’re however making use of sequence obtaining, which will not make timezone under consideration.
SQLite go steady opportunity capabilities
Just how can we correct it? Remember those SQLite date/time applications? We just have to make sure all of us make use of them once interacting with any date/time articles in SQL. You’ll find 5 operates which SQLite provides:
- date(. ) comes back simply the day.
- time(. ) return precisely the occasion.
- datetime(. ) returns the time and date.
- julianday(. ) return the Julian time.
- strftime(. ) return a value arranged with your furnished type string. The first four could be regarded as versions of strftime with a pre-defined formatting.
